perf trace: Introduce --errno-summary

To be used with -S or -s, using just this new option implies -s,
examples:

  # perf trace --errno-summary sleep 1

   Summary of events:

   sleep (10793), 80 events, 93.0%

     syscall            calls  errors  total       min       avg       max       stddev
                                       (msec)    (msec)    (msec)    (msec)        (%)
     --------------- --------  ------ -------- --------- --------- ---------     ------
     nanosleep              1      0  1000.427  1000.427  1000.427  1000.427      0.00%
     mmap                   8      0     0.026     0.002     0.003     0.005      9.18%
     close                  5      0     0.018     0.001     0.004     0.009     48.97%
     mprotect               4      0     0.017     0.003     0.004     0.006     16.49%
     openat                 3      0     0.012     0.003     0.004     0.005      9.41%
     munmap                 1      0     0.010     0.010     0.010     0.010      0.00%
     brk                    4      0     0.005     0.001     0.001     0.002     22.77%
     read                   4      0     0.005     0.001     0.001     0.002     22.33%
     access                 1      1     0.004     0.004     0.004     0.004      0.00%
   ENOENT: 1
     fstat                  3      0     0.004     0.001     0.001     0.002     17.18%
     lseek                  3      0     0.003     0.001     0.001     0.001     11.62%
     arch_prctl             2      1     0.002     0.001     0.001     0.001      3.32%
   EINVAL: 1
     execve                 1      0     0.000     0.000     0.000     0.000      0.00%

  #

Works as well together with --failure and -S, i.e. collect the stats and
show just the syscalls that failed:

  # perf trace --failure -S --errno-summary sleep 1
       0.032 arch_prctl(option: 0x3001, arg2: 0x7fffdb11b580) = -1 EINVAL (Invalid argument)
       0.045 access(filename: "/etc/ld.so.preload", mode: R) = -1 ENOENT (No such file or directory)

   Summary of events:

   sleep (10806), 80 events, 93.0%

     syscall            calls  errors  total       min       avg       max       stddev
                                       (msec)    (msec)    (msec)    (msec)        (%)
     --------------- --------  ------ -------- --------- --------- ---------     ------
     nanosleep              1      0  1000.094  1000.094  1000.094  1000.094      0.00%
     mmap                   8      0     0.026     0.002     0.003     0.005      9.06%
     close                  5      0     0.018     0.001     0.004     0.010     49.58%
     mprotect               4      0     0.017     0.003     0.004     0.006     17.56%
     openat                 3      0     0.014     0.004     0.005     0.006     12.29%
     munmap                 1      0     0.010     0.010     0.010     0.010      0.00%
     brk                    4      0     0.005     0.001     0.001     0.002     22.75%
     read                   4      0     0.005     0.001     0.001     0.002     17.19%
     access                 1      1     0.005     0.005     0.005     0.005      0.00%
   ENOENT: 1
     fstat                  3      0     0.004     0.001     0.001     0.002     21.66%
     lseek                  3      0     0.003     0.001     0.001     0.001     11.71%
     arch_prctl             2      1     0.002     0.001     0.001     0.001      2.66%
   EINVAL: 1
     execve                 1      0     0.000     0.000     0.000     0.000      0.00%

  #
